General Motors, L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2021-2022 Chevrolet 4500HD/5500HD/6500HD vehicles. The hex flange lock nuts used in the suspension and steering joints, were improperly heat treated and may break.
Safety Risk
Broken hex flange lock nuts may cause a loss of tension, leading to steering instability, and increasing the risk of a crash.
Remedy
Dealers will replace the hex flange lock nuts as necessary, free of charge. Interim owner notification letters informing owners of the safety risk were mailed December 27, 2022. Owner notification letters were mailed February 10, 2023. Owners may contact Chevrolet customer service at 1-800-222-1020. GM's number for this recall is N222391080.

On certain vehicles equipped with the 2.5L engine, a particular type of spider may weave a web in the evaporative canister vent line which may cause a restriction in the line. If this occurs, the fuel tank pressure may become excessively negative when the emission control system works to purge the vapors from the canister. As the canister is purged repeatedly during normal operation, the stress on the fuel tank may eventually result in a crack causing a fuel leak. Fuel leakage, in the presence of an ignition source, could result in a fire causing property damage and/or personal injury.
Safety Risk
No risk description available.
Remedy
Dealers will clean the canister vent line and install a spring to prohibit spider intrusion. The Powertrain Control Module (PCM) will be reprogrammed with modified software having a function to avoid excessive negative pressure of the fuel tank. When any damage of the fuel tank and/or presence of a web in the canister vent line are found, the fuel tank and the check valve on the canister vent line will be replaced.

On certain Grand Prix GTP and Regal GS vehicles equipped with a 3.8L supercharged engine, degradation of the front rocker cover gasket may result in eventual oil seepage. Under hard braking, drops of engine oil may be deposited on the exhaust manifold. If the manifold is hot enough and the oil runs below the heat shield, it may ignite into a small flame and, in some instances, the fire may spread to the plastic spark plug wire channel and beyond. An under-hood fire could result in property damage, personal injury or death.
Safety Risk
No risk description available.
Remedy
Dealers will install an updated front rocker cover gasket.

This service campaign is for certain replacement rear brake drums that were sold by Mitsubishi dealers. The brake drums may have been made with wheel stud holes that are too large. As a result, a wheel stud could spin when tightening the wheel nut. This can reduce the clamping force between the wheel and the brake drum. If this happens, the wheel may eventually come loose and could separate from the vehicle.
Note: This service campaign is not being conducted under the requirements of the Motor Vehicle Safety Act.
Safety Risk
A wheel that cannot be properly tightened could increase the risk of a wheel separation. This could increase the risk of a crash. A wheel that separates could also hit another person or vehicle.
Remedy
Mitsubishi will contact owners that may have had these brake drums replaced at a Mitsubishi dealer. They will advise affected owners to take their vehicle to a dealer, who will replace any affected brake drum(s).

VEHICLE DESCRIPTION: 1995 PASSENGER VEHICLES EQUIPPED WITH THE 2.0L AND 2.5L ENGINES, AND 1996 VEHICLES EQUIPPED WITH 2.5L ENGINES. TIGHTENING OF THE ENGINE COOLING FAN MOTOR BEARINGS, UP TO AND INCLUDING MOTOR STALL, CAN RESULT IN INCREASED MOTOR TORQUE AND HIGHER THAN NORMAL MOTOR CURRENT AND ACCOMPANYING HIGH MOTOR TEMPERATURES.
Safety Risk
OVERHEATING OF THE COOLING FAN MOTOR DUE TO EXCESSIVE CURRENT CAN RESULT IN SMOKE AND ODORS FROM BEARING GREASE, INSULATION AND OTHER INTERNAL MOTOR COMPONENTS. IF ELECTRICAL CURRENT CONTINUES TO BE APPLIED TO THE MOTOR, INTERNAL MOTOR COMPONENTS COULD IGNITE POSSIBLY IGNITING OTHER ENGINE COMPARTMENT COMPONENTS.
Remedy
DEALERS WILL INSTALL A POSITIVE TEMPERATURE COEFFICIENT DEVICE IN-LINE WITH EACH FAN MOTOR. FORD WILL ALSO EXTEND THE WARRANTY ON THE ENGINE COOLING FAN ASSEMBLY TO A TOTAL OF 8 YEARS OF SERVICE OR 100,000 MILES FROM THE WARRANTY START DATE, WHICHEVER OCCURS FIRST. IF THE VEHICLE ALREADY HAS MORE THAN 100,000 MILES, THIS COVERAGE WILL LAST UNTIL JULY 31, 2001.
On certain 525I and 525IA vehicles, when driven at normal engine operating temperature with an ambient temperature of 5 degrees centigrade or less, different thermal expansion rates of the throttle valve shaft and housing may impede the movement of the valve and prevent the valve from returning to the closed position. If this occurs, the vehicle will not decelerate at the usual rate after the gas pedal is released.
Safety Risk
No risk description available.
Remedy
The axial clearance of the throttle valve housing will be measured and all housing with insufficient clearance will be replaced.

Honda (America Honda Motor Co.) is recalling certain 2023 Civic, Acura RDX, Acura Integra, and 2022 Honda Accord vehicles. A ball valve in the vehicle stability assist (VSA) modulator may leak brake fluid, which can result in unintended vehicle movement when the brake hold feature is engaged or an unexpected increase in brake pedal travel.
Safety Risk
Unintended vehicle movement or an unexpected increase in brake pedal travel can increase the risk of a crash or injury.
Remedy
Dealers will replace the VSA modulator,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ed July 24, 2023. Owners may contact Honda customer service at 1-888-234-2138. Honda's numbers for this recall are OEJ, XEK, AEY, XEX and OEW.
